Solution-Based Self-Assembly and Stability of Ruthenium(II) Tris-bipyridyl Monolayers on Gold

Abstract: Ruthenium(II) polypyridyl complexes are commonly applied as photosensitizers in the fields of artificial photosynthesis and light harvesting. Their immobilization on gold surfaces is also of interest for sensing and biological applications. Here, we report the self-assembly of [Ru-(dmbpy) 2 (dcbpy)](PF 6 ) 2 complexes on gold substrates from solution (dmbpy: 4,4′-dimethyl-2,2′-bipyridine; dcbpy: 2,2′-bipyridine-4,4′-dicarboxylic acid). Applying X-ray photoelectron spectroscopy, we demonstrate the formation of … Show more

“…Experimental details are presented as well in Scheme 1 and the Supporting Information. First, a SAM of the complex 1 [Ru(dmbpy) 2 (dcbpy)](PF 6 ) 2 (dmbpy: 4,4′‐dimethyl‐2,2′‐bipyridine; dcbpy: 2,2′‐bipyridine‐4,4′‐dicarboxylic acid) is formed by immersion of Au/mica substrates in a dimethylformamide (DMF) solution of complex 1 [10] . Formation of Ru II SAM 2 a takes place upon deprotonation of the carboxyl groups and their attachment to the substrate; by adjusting temperature, the layer thickness can be tuned [10] .…”
